Ubuntu操作系統(tǒng)在編寫第一個(gè)Hello World簡(jiǎn)單C語(yǔ)言程序中的應(yīng)用
近年來,Ubuntu作為L(zhǎng)inux系統(tǒng)的一大發(fā)展勢(shì)頭,在服務(wù)器領(lǐng)域表現(xiàn)出色。而C語(yǔ)言則是Linux/Unix中應(yīng)用最廣泛的編程語(yǔ)言之一。對(duì)于想要學(xué)習(xí)Linux編程的人來說,選擇Ubuntu作為學(xué)習(xí)環(huán)境
近年來,Ubuntu作為L(zhǎng)inux系統(tǒng)的一大發(fā)展勢(shì)頭,在服務(wù)器領(lǐng)域表現(xiàn)出色。而C語(yǔ)言則是Linux/Unix中應(yīng)用最廣泛的編程語(yǔ)言之一。對(duì)于想要學(xué)習(xí)Linux編程的人來說,選擇Ubuntu作為學(xué)習(xí)環(huán)境會(huì)更加輕松,讓他們有更多的時(shí)間投入到重要的技術(shù)學(xué)習(xí)中。在開始編寫第一個(gè)簡(jiǎn)單的C語(yǔ)言程序之前,我們需要準(zhǔn)備好兩個(gè)工具:vi和gcc。vi作為L(zhǎng)inux/Unix系統(tǒng)默認(rèn)的編輯器,是任何編程工作不可或缺的工具;而gcc作為C語(yǔ)言最權(quán)威的編譯器,能夠幫助你掌握最標(biāo)準(zhǔn)的C語(yǔ)言語(yǔ)法,為未來的編程之路打下堅(jiān)實(shí)基礎(chǔ)。
編寫Hello World程序步驟
1. 首先使用vi編輯器創(chuàng)建一個(gè)名為"helloworld.c"的C語(yǔ)言程序文件:
```bash
vi helloworld.c
```
2. 在文件中輸入以下內(nèi)容:
```c
include
int main() {
printf("Hello, world!
");
return 0;
}
```
3. 在命令模式下輸入 `:wq` 保存并退出vi編輯器。
4. 使用gcc編譯helloworld.c文件,生成默認(rèn)的可執(zhí)行文件a.out:
```bash
gcc helloworld.c
```
如果需要自定義可執(zhí)行文件的名稱,可以使用 `-o` 參數(shù),例如:
```bash
gcc -o hello helloworld.c
```
5. 運(yùn)行編譯后的可執(zhí)行文件a.out:
```bash
./a.out
```
這里的 "./" 表示在當(dāng)前目錄下執(zhí)行a.out文件。運(yùn)行成功后,將在終端上看到輸出的 "Hello, world!" 字樣。
通過以上簡(jiǎn)單的步驟,您已經(jīng)成功編寫并執(zhí)行了第一個(gè)Hello World的簡(jiǎn)單C語(yǔ)言程序。這個(gè)程序雖然簡(jiǎn)單,但是它是每個(gè)程序員學(xué)習(xí)新語(yǔ)言時(shí)的必經(jīng)之路,希望這能成為您踏入Linux編程世界的第一步。掌握C語(yǔ)言編程基礎(chǔ)將為您未來深入學(xué)習(xí)Linux系統(tǒng)編程奠定堅(jiān)實(shí)的基礎(chǔ)。